Responsibilities:
- Develop and implement Pega applications based on business requirements and design specifications.
- Collaborate with business analysts, stakeholders, and other team members to gather and understand requirements.
- Design and configure Pega workflows, user interfaces, decision rules, and integrations.
- Develop and maintain Pega application rules and ensure adherence to best practices and standards.
- Perform unit testing, integration testing, and deployment of Pega applications.
- Troubleshoot and resolve technical issues, defects, and performance bottlenecks in Pega applications.
- Provide technical guidance and support to junior developers and project team members.
- Document design, implementation, and deployment details of Pega applications.
- Stay updated with Pega platform upgrades, new features, and industry trends.
- Participate in code reviews, knowledge sharing sessions, and continuous improvement initiatives.
Requirements:
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, or related field.
- Minimum 3 years of hands-on experience in developing Pega applications.
- Proficiency in Pega PRPC (Pega Rules Process Commander) platform, including application development, configuration, and customization.
- Strong understanding of Pega application architecture, data modeling, and performance optimization techniques.
- Experience with Pega case management, decisioning, and business process automation.
- Hands-on experience with Pega technologies such as Pega Express, Pega Robotics, and Pega CRM is a plus.
- Good understanding of software development lifecycle (SDLC) methodologies, agile practices, and version control systems.
- Excellent problem-solving skills and attention to detail.
- Strong commun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to collaborate effectively with cross-functional teams.
- Pega certification(s) such as Certified Pega Developer (CPD) is highly desirable.
